Hi, On my personal experience, I could suggest you two options:
- Having a LDAP server in which you configure users and groups. Then, you can integrate Jenkins with that server (Jenkins > Manage Jenkins > Access Control), setting permissions by group. - Using Jenkins' own user database and installing Role Strategy Plugin <https://wiki.jenkins-ci.org/display/JENKINS/Role+Strategy+Plugin>.
